Gardai have confirmed that body parts found at a recycling centre in Dublin are from a man.
Part of a leg was discovered last Thursday night at Thorntons recycling in Ballyfermot.
A lower leg was found on Friday, along with other flesh and bones, believed to be human.
A post mortem was carried out but the cause of death has not yet been determined and DNA tests are being conducted.
A forensic anthropologist is being brought in to help with the case.
